Subject: Handover — Fabrikit on-call

Hey! Quick handover notes. Fabrikit (our test-data factory lib) had a flaky seed generator this week — if builds fail on the Norwick suite, just bump the seed cache and rerun. Docs live on the Lantermill wiki under "Fabrikit basics," which new folks should skim first. Nothing else burning. If anything weird pops up overnight, ping the library owner directly.

billing contact of bafog-bawip = fraael@lumicworks.corp

Context: Ardenfell line margins slipped three points over two quarters. Drivers: input steel costs, aggressive discounting at the Westmoor branch, and a stale price book. Proposal: uplift list prices four percent, tighten discount authority to regional level, sunset the two lowest-margin SKUs. Risk: volume loss at Halverton accounts, estimated under two percent. Decision requested at Thursday's review. Modelling assumptions are in the appendix pack. The commercial reasoning leadership wants kept close is noted directly below.

board note of tajop-yajof: The finance team signed off on a budget of $77.6 million for Project Pramir.

Action item from the Spokeline outage review: the rebalancing tool silently skipped stations reporting zero capacity, leaving downtown docks empty for six hours. Support should now flag any station absent from two consecutive rebalancing runs and escalate to the ops rota. The escalation steps and the station-status dashboard walkthrough are documented on the internal page below.

operations page: https://confluence.lumicsys.internal/projects/display/projects/display